Use PPP over Ethernet in DSL Modem "192.168.1.1" with user name and password, and direct connect DSL modem with your Linux.
For step by step configuration follow the instructions:
Web Login with your DSL modem write in internet explorer 192.168.1.1
give username and password "ZXDSL"
click on connection setting--->
delete all connection form there--->
click on "create a new connection"--->
chose "PPP over Ethernet"--->
click "goto next step"--->
Connection SETTING:-
vpi: 0
vcl: 103
Qos: UBR
ppp option:
Authentication: NONE
Username: 042-xxxxxxx
Password: 113xxxxxxxx
and finally click" create this new service"
after this click on Advance settings---->
then click on "security"---->
see the tag "Security Interfaces"
click on "add interface"
Name: ppp0
click on apply--->
click to "enable NAT to internal interfaces"
FINAL Proccess:
click on "Maintenance" left side menu
chose "Save" option and press the save button--->
again click on "Restart" and press restart button..
Note: don't check Reset to factory default settings!!!!
Now attach DSL modem with Linux--->ethernet and in /etc/resolv.conf
write:
nameserver 203.135.0.70
nameserver 203.135.1.117
save and exit

Here is what i did to my PTCL DSL...it is working..
Step 1 .
goto http://192.168.1.1
uid = admin
pass = admin
goto Home menu.
then goto WAN Settings.
PVC Number = PVC-0
Wan Type = PPP
Connection Type = PPPoE
VPI/VCI = 0 / 103
Encap. = LLC
Default Route = Enabled
User Name = xxxxxxx
Password = xxxxxxx
Use DNS = Enabled
Max Idle Time = Always On
Save these settings and restart your modem
Then goto DNS Settings in Home menu
DNS Status = Enabled
Primary DNS Address 202.125.128.204
Secondary DNS Address 202.125.148.204
Save thses settings and restart your modem
Step 2.
Goto Advanced Menu.
then goto ADSL Settings.
Name = Value
ADSL Modulation = Multimode
EC/FDM Mode = EC
BitSwap = Enable
Save your settings and restart your modem
Step 3.
now set you LAN Card as follows
IP ADDRESSES = 192.168.1.2
SUBNET = 255.255.255.0
GATEWAY = 192.168.1.1
Prefered DNS Server = 202.125.128.204
Alternate DNS Server = 202.125.148.204
restart Network Services.
Now edit /etc/resolve.conf as follows
add these entries
nameserver 202.125.128.204
nameserver 202.125.148.204
Thats it...
